Corporate Tax planning means legitimately structuring a business’s financial affairs — timing of transactions, expense classification, or group structuring — in full compliance with UAE Corporate Tax law. This is entirely different from tax avoidance or evasion, which involves misrepresenting a business’s financial position to unlawfully reduce tax owed.

This is one of the most misunderstood areas of UAE Corporate Tax, so it’s worth being direct: free zone businesses are not automatically exempt from Corporate Tax, and not every free zone company benefits from a 0% rate on all of its income.

Transfer pricing rules generally require that transactions between related parties or connected persons be conducted on an arm’s-length basis — meaning on terms comparable to those between independent, unrelated parties.

| Factor | In-House Tax Management | Outsourced Corporate Tax Services |
|---|---|---|
| Expertise | Limited to internal staff knowledge | Access to specialized, dedicated tax expertise |
| Cost | Higher — dedicated salary, training, and tools | Generally lower, scaled to the business’s needs |
| Flexibility | Fixed capacity regardless of workload | Can scale support around filing deadlines or complexity |
| Regulatory Updates | Requires ongoing internal training | Firms typically track regulatory changes as part of their service |
| Compliance Support | Depends on in-house knowledge depth | Often backed by broader firm-wide experience |
| Scalability | Requires new hires as complexity grows | Easier to expand support as the business grows |
Neither option is automatically better — the right choice depends on business size, transaction complexity, and how much the company wants tax management handled internally versus externally.

2. Who needs to register for Corporate Tax in the UAE? Generally, businesses conducting commercial activity in the UAE — including mainland and free zone companies — are required to register, though specific obligations should be confirmed individually.
3. What is the UAE Corporate Tax rate? The UAE generally applies a 0% rate to taxable income up to a specified threshold and a 9% rate above it, with different treatment potentially applying to Qualifying Free Zone Persons. Businesses should confirm current details with a tax advisor.
4. Do free zone companies pay Corporate Tax? Free zone companies are not automatically exempt. Whether preferential treatment applies depends on meeting Qualifying Free Zone Person conditions and whether specific income qualifies under the relevant rules.
5. What does a Corporate Tax consultant do? A Corporate Tax consultant assesses a business’s tax status, reviews financial records, calculates taxable income, prepares and files returns, and provides ongoing compliance advice.
6. When does a business need to file a Corporate Tax return? Filing deadlines depend on a business’s specific tax period and registration details, so businesses should confirm their applicable deadline rather than relying on a generic date.
7. What expenses can be deducted for Corporate Tax? Generally, business expenses incurred wholly and exclusively for business purposes may be deductible, subject to specific rules and proper supporting documentation.
8. Can Corporate Tax services reduce my tax liability? Professional support can help identify legitimate deductions and reliefs a business qualifies for, but no consultancy can guarantee a specific tax outcome or savings figure.
9. Why is bookkeeping important for Corporate Tax? Accurate bookkeeping provides the financial data taxable income calculations are built on — poor records increase the risk of incorrect filings and compliance issues.
